Skip to content

MWA stops working on PWA after closing and re-opening #1364

@Michaelsulistio

Description

@Michaelsulistio

Describe the bug
This team (flash.trade) has a PWA-wrapped Android App (via Bubblewrap) and is running into an MWA issue.

After sometime and re-opening the app, an error is surfaced when attempting to execute a trade/transaction using MWA.

Dependency Versions

A list of relevant dependencies in your app and their versions.

// Web
"@solana-mobile/wallet-standard-mobile": "^0.4.4
"@privy-io/react-auth: ^2.24.0"

Wallets tested
Please check all the wallets you have tested against to reproduce this bug.

  • Mock MWA Wallet
  • Seed Vault Wallet
  • Phantom
  • Solflare
  • Backpack

Before submitting an issue, you must test with at least Mock MWA Wallet + 1 other wallet.

Recording/Screenshots
If applicable, add at least 1 screenshot or a screen recording to help explain your problem.

screen-20260102-210855.mp4

To Reproduce

This issue isn't 100% reproducible, but general steps are:

  1. Install the Flash.trade PWA app via dApp Store
  2. Connect a wallet via Mobile Wallet Adapter
  3. Attempt some trade/transaction (should work)
  4. Close and exit the app completely
  5. Re-open the app and attempt some trade/transaction (should fail)

Expected Behavior

The transactions should be correctly signed and sent just like the first attempt.

Smartphone (please complete the following information):

  • Device: Seeker
  • Browser: Test with Chrome as your default browser
  • Version: if this issue is endemic to specific Android versions [e.g. 22]
  • Additional Details: any additional information about the device? [e.g. low power mode on, privacy mode on, etc.]

Additional context
Add any other context about the problem here.

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ions